TIPS How to Choose the Perfect Tenerife Car Rental (Tenerife Car Rental)

Tenerife Car Rental.The process of hiring a car can be a daunting experience-local car hire laws, different driving rules, extra charges and verbal communication issues can leave you weary before you have even climbed into the car for your onward journey. Here are a few useful tips that will help you get the best Tenerife car rental :

1)
Book your car rental in advance.
By booking well before the date of use you can save yourself a great deal of money because who will have no qualms with charging more for a car if demand at the time is high. Do your research online and consider all the options available to you. You can book your Tenerife car rental, by at least a week, this will guarantee the price you are paying. Also during the summer most Tenerife car rental companies are likely to sell out and of course the prices will go up.In addition, advance booking brings the benefit of preferential rates; it may mean securing the hire car months in advance, but for a cheaper price this will ultimately be worthwhile. The earlier you book, the cheaper it is likely to be. It is also important to take the company's cancellation security just in case your trip falls through.

2) Check your eligibility to rent a car.
Some Tenerife car rental companies have a maximum and minimum age, which can differ by country. It is also worth noting that it is sometimes possible to rent at a younger age if you pay a young driver’s surcharge. Additionally, be sure to check the validity of your driver’s license. The standard is to have a full, clean driver’s license which has been held for at least a year. Finally, check that you have the appropriate credit card to rent a car.

3) Check on the extra cost.
When you are at the Tenerife car rental outlet it is usually the case that you will be presented with many different additional services that of course, come at a premium. Knowing which of these services are essential can be difficult. It is important at this stage to take care and comprehensively understand all of the additional extras that you will be paying for. You should consider whether you actually need them and whether or not they are worth the extra cost. Not all the extras are available at point of booking so remember to take this cost into account when calculating the total cost of your Tenerife car rental.

4) Choose the right car rental company.
There are a number of factors that should be instrumental in your choice. The first consideration are the rates that you will have to pay, also, you should consider the vehicles that will be available as well as any additional services that may apply. Whilst most people will be tempted to always take the cheapest price; if the price is too low, chances are that the service you receive will not be great. If you use rental cars regularly, it may also be worth looking at companies that offer frequent user discounts. Do your research in advance about Tenerife car rental companies is often the best advice; the number of forums discussing services gives you a resource that reviews a variety of different services.

5) Check the inclusions.
Most car rental companies will include Vehicle Damage Cover and Vehicle Theft Cover is included in your quote {also referred to as Collision Damage Waiver (CDW) and Theft Protection (TP)}. If I was to describe this using the terminology of private car insurance then this would be like having Fully Comprehensive with an excess (so be sure to check what this is). However, on the Damage and Theft portions, the insurance is only reducing what you are personally liable for, and there is often an excess to pay in the event of having to make a claim. The final point to make clear is that windows, tyres, the roof and the undercarriage of the car is usually excluded (i.e. not covered). These are the parts of the car most prone to damage and often not covered by the car rental companies insurance.

6) Book the right car size.
Consider the type of car you need: think of the amount of luggage you are taking and choose one that is most suitable. Don’t go for the smallest because it is the cheapest and then try and squash four people and suitcases in there. This may seem simple enough but you would be surprised how many customers try to book a smaller Tenerife car rental at a cheaper price only to find they can’t fit in all their luggage.

7) Check the car conditions.
Walk around the Tenerife car rental and inspect the vehicle yourself. Even if you notice the smallest of scratches or dents, make sure that it is noted on the vehicle damage report before you leave. Take photos of the car both when you pick it up and return it. — We all have cameras on our mobile phones.

8) Company's contact details.
Ensure you keep the Tenerife car rental company’s contact details with you in case of emergencies. Check that there is breakdown cover and what to do or who to contact in the event.
